Output f04ba3c5320e8aeaca6cffd25c4d934de92238dae8db689a5a0fea38c7c03c73:1

value
54966528
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7c56139557beda9681c8f5afb9cbe926a5ec1ef OP_EQUAL
address
3MMueyVrPNSP9cRbWBskGBSfsw3sBFSQ84
transaction
f04ba3c5320e8aeaca6cffd25c4d934de92238dae8db689a5a0fea38c7c03c73
confirmations
459552
spent
true